LOVING
OR FEIGNING LOVE
There is this story of a person who assumed that the world is permanent. A sage advised him of the transience of the world; that all relationships are false. But the man was not willing to believe what the hermit said. The sage told him, 'I will give you a pill, eat it and you will be physically immobile for a day as if you are dead, but you will be conscious. Then you will understand the true nature of the world by the happenings around you.'
The man took the pill and feigned death. When the hermit reached the man's house, the wife sobbed inconsolably, 'O Sage! My husband has departed at such a young age', to which the sage replied, 'I can revive him, provided one of you sacrifice your life for his sake'. The man's aged parents told the hermit, 'We need to go on pilgrimages to Kasi and Rameswaram; we cannot give up our lives before that'. The children said, 'Our mother will take care of us; it will compensate for our father'. The hermit told the wife, 'You seem to be in much greater grief than the others. I can save your husband if you can give up your life for him', to which the wife replied, 'Even when this person was alive, he was frittering away his life under the influence of drinks. I will take care of the family'. The hermit said, 'What is this? I am asking one of you to give up your life to save him; none of you seem to care for him' to which the entire family chorused, 'Swami! You do not have any relations in the world, nor do you have any wants. Why do not you sacrifice your life for him? We will construct a Samadhi for you and will worship you on your anniversary', and the hermit fled!
That is how the world is. Only ten percent of the world knows to love; the
remaining 90% are busy flaunting love for getting their work done. They do
not care if saints suffer from stomachache; their focus is 'if the saint
accepts what I offer, then it is good for me' and therefore they will thrust
on the saints whatever they get from half-a-penny store!
